What do you lose from vomitting and diarrhea?

Vomiting and diarrhea lead to the loss of fluids and electrolytes, such as sodium, potassium, and chloride, which are essential for maintaining hydration and proper bodily functions. This can result in dehydration, muscle cramps, and imbalances in bodily functions. Additionally, nutrients from food may be lost, potentially leading to deficiencies if these symptoms persist. It's crucial to replenish fluids and electrolytes to support recovery.
